A temporary VAT cut on eligible children’s meals, family tickets and attractions is now live across the UK. For small firms, the opportunity is extra summer footfall, but the details need careful handling.
HMRC has set out a temporary 5% VAT rate for qualifying children’s meals and selected family attractions from 25 June to 1 September 2026. Hospitality, leisure and visitor economy SMEs should check tills, pricing and accounting treatment before it starts.
